    I watched this last night on the Golf channel and they had some pretty sweet courses that they featured. Just curious if anyone has played them.

    The Wynn- I doubt anyone here has played this but maybe. We tried to get on during the MWC tournament as a buddy knows the director of golf there. They allow zero comps. Nobody gets on without paying the $500 green fee. At least that is what we were told maybe we were not large enough whales.

    Bali-Hai- Another high end course on the strip, runs between $180-250 per round. Looks pretty awesome though.

    TPC Las Vegas- This was a little more reasonable about $119 for green fees.

    Royal Links- this course looked awesome they recreated all of the famous holes from Links courses around the world. Green Fees were around $100 I believe.

    Paiute- Three Pete Dye courses and for $119 you can play all day. Or for $89 you can play 18. This was about 30 miles north of Las Vegas they said.

    Revere- two courses the Lexington and the Concord, designed by Billy Casper, I believe these were in the $80 range.

        Yep, I've been exploring ways to get on this course at a discounted rate for 5 years now, and no luck. Nobody plays unless they pay the $500. Even the employees don't get a discount, is the word on the street.

        Bali-Hai- Another high end course on the strip, runs between $180-250 per round. Looks pretty awesome though.
        Looks better than it plays, IMO. It has some great views of the strip, but it feels a little cramped for my taste. Not worth it unless you get a locals deal.

        TPC Las Vegas- This was a little more reasonable about $119 for green fees.
        This is a great course. It and TPC Canyons are two of my favorite courses in LV, and if you know someone with a membership you can get on to either for around $60.

        Royal Links- this course looked awesome they recreated all of the famous holes from Links courses around the world. Green Fees were around $100 I believe.
        This course is a cool idea, and I'd like to play it. However, as cool as the course looks, the caddy program is even better: hot, scantily-clad chicks who supposedly know all about golf.

        Paiute- Three Pete Dye courses and for $119 you can play all day. Or for $89 you can play 18. This was about 30 miles north of Las Vegas they said.
        I've only played 2 of the 18s, but the Wolf course was just awesome. If you know someone who works there you can get on for $20 after 1pm in the summer.

        Revere- two courses the Lexington and the Concord, designed by Billy Casper, I believe these were in the $80 range.
        I've golfed Concord, which was just OK, IMO. Lexington looks a lot better, but is twice as much. I think these courses get down to $30 for locals in the summer.
